Authorities are investigating a fatal motorcycle accident in east Houston.

It happened just before 12 p.m. Thursday on Market Street near Uvalde. Police say the driver failed to maintain a single lane and hit a curb.

Market was closed while emergency crews were on the scene.

No other vehicles were involved.

The 44-year-old male victim was pronounced dead at the scene.

Highway 225 has reopened after an accident shut down the eastbound lanes near the Beltway 8 East.

The motorcycle accident was reported just before 7 a.m. Thursday.

Officials say a motorcyclist lost control at a railroad overpass.

Life Flight was called to the scene to transport the driver to Memorial Hermann Hospital in critical condition.

Traffic was being diverted to the frontage road at the Center Street exit while emergency crews were on scene.

All lanes reopened around 9:40 a.m.

Authorities are investigating a fatal motorcycle crash that happened just after midnight Thursday on the far west side of San Antonio.

Police said an unidentified man was riding his Harley Davidson southbound on Highway 151, near Rodgers Road and Military Drive, when he failed to negotiate the curve of the highway and drove the motorcycle off the roadway.

According to the San Antonio Police Department, the man was not wearing a helmet when he was thrown from the bike. Officers said the victim died as a result of his injuries.

Police say a woman was hit by a car as she was crossing the street in west Houston. It happened around 3:35 p.m. Wednesday in the 7900 block of Westheimer. Houston police say an SUV left a private drive and was driving west when it hit a 63-year-old woman. The victim was not using a cross walk. Officials say the driver stayed at the scene until police arrived. The driver was questioned and released without charges.
